Description Robert T Malthus in 1798 had postulated that unless checked by wars or disaster, human population increases at a geometric rate and food supply at an arithmetic rate (Allard, I960). The Indian population increased from 360 to 750 million between 1951 and 1989. In the same period, agricultural productivity increased from 54.9 to 150 m tonnes (Anonymous, 1988). But this increase is not solely because of increase in productivity per unit area but due to increase in actual area under agriculture, from 124 to 167 m ha between 1950-82, by diversion of forest land to cultivation, accompanied by an increase in area under irrigation from 22.6 to 58.7 m ha during the same period (Anonymous, 1976).
